US and Iranian presidents discuss nuclear crisis

For the first time since 1979 the presidents of the United States and Iran have held bilateral talks, the BBC reports.

Barack Obama and Hassan Rouhani have discussed the situation surrounding the Iranian nuclear programme.

The two presidents have reportedly agreed to enhanced efforts to find a diplomatic way out of the crisis.
